Supported triggers and actions for SQL Server and Occasion

Mix and match to build the exact automation you need

SQL Server
SQL Server Triggers & Actions
Row is created in SQL Server
Triggers the automation when a new row is added to a spreadsheet
Try it →
Row is created or updated in SQL Server
Triggers the automation when a row is created or updated
Try it →
Column is created in SQL Server
Triggers the automation when a new event or workout session is scheduled
Try it →
Table is created in SQL Server
Triggers the automation when a new table is created
Try it →
Create row in SQL Server
Adds a new row to a designated dataset
Try it →
Update row in SQL Server
Updates a specified row in a spreadsheet or database
Try it →
Search row in SQL Server
Searches and retrieve a row of data within a dataset
Try it →
Search row(Custom Query) in SQL Server
Searches for a row using a custom query
Try it →
Occasion
Occasion Triggers & Actions
New booking is created in Occasion
Triggers the automation when a new booking is created
Try it →
No action is available
